          • Amar Seva Sangam

            Amar Seva Sangam (ASSA) is a leading organization that specializes in managing disabilities in rural areas across all ages and types of disabilities. It is located in Ayikudy Village, Tenkasi District of Tamil Nadu. Our goal is to create sustainable models for rehabilitating and empowering people with disabilities, particularly children, and establishing a state-of-the-art resource center to support these initiatives. Over the past 42 years, we have successfully implemented several innovative programs and received numerous awards at the state, national, and international levels. ASSA serves more than 16,000 people with disabilities in Tamil Nadu and has a Pan-India presence through partnerships with other NGOs and State Governments. Our services include Rehabilitation, Education, Employment, and Empowerment to help people with disabilities become economically productive citizens and integrate into mainstream society.

          • Krousar Thmey Foundation

            Krousar Thmey offers a portfolio of interconnected programs and projects supporting over 2,500 childen in their development. The Foundation provides them with education, personal support and professional coaching, adapted to their needs, with respect to their traditions and beliefs. In the spirit of sustainable action, Krousar Thmey ensures that its support does not lead to any privilege, dependence or disparity in the community. (Source: Website)
